Let me reiterate what I've said before...

I believe it is critical that we define a process that will be suitable for
MicroProfile specifications, so that we at least have the option of moving the
MicroProfile work to EE4J and Jakarta EE.  We don't need to perfectly achieve
that goal with the first release, but at this point, I have no reason to believe
we're even close.  Not a single person who has been involved in MicroProfile has
stated that they think this process is suitable, thus I conclude that it is not.

I don't buy the "we can fix it later" argument.  Surely there are things that
some people here already know would need to be fixed, or they would've stated
that it is suitable now.  Starting with something with known deficiencies sends
the wrong message and will just discourage the MicroProfile community from even
considering working with the JESP since clearly their needs aren't being
considered.  We need to bring the communities together, not drive them apart.

For this reason, I plan to vote "no" on the JESP.
